Output 52a883634090663164b286be6b89ee3e9c1f8405bc73e4ba63f9b2c0af6708f0:1

value
51676369
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dccc1032e4704a0c248201b5b58792e2e6cfe1fe OP_EQUALVERIFY OP_CHECKSIG
address
1M8U7mXbHCg8EELFCzyegvuM3yXbZK788K
transaction
52a883634090663164b286be6b89ee3e9c1f8405bc73e4ba63f9b2c0af6708f0
spent
true